How courts have described this case

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.

  • concluding joint offer presented no apportionment problems when claims against separate defendants were overlapping
  • suggesting that using contingency fee amount as reasonable actual attorney's fees for a Rule 68 award was permissible although the method of calculating the post-offer portion of those fees was not
  • “Absent a specific objection at trial that complies with [Alaska Civil] Rule 51(a), we ‘will not review [a] jury instruction unless the giving of the challenged instruction was plain error.’ ” (second alteration in original
